Exploring Beyond BIM: Uncovering New Dimensions

As the construction industry embraces the marvels of digitalization, the journey goes beyond traditional building information modeling (BIM) to encompass more dimensions. Beyond the incorporation of 3D perspectives, the advent of 5D BIM introduces critical elements such as time, cost, and labor productivity into the equation, elevating the level of project insight to real-time precision.

Navigating Advantages and Disadvantages

Advantages of advanced digital solutions in construction are manifold. Enhanced project visualization through virtual reality capabilities provides stakeholders with immersive experiences, aiding in better decision-making processes. The integration of IoT sensors streamlines facility management, ensuring seamless operations post-construction.

However, challenges loom on the horizon. High initial implementation costs and the steep learning curves associated with adopting new technologies pose significant hurdles for stakeholders. The dynamic nature of digital construction solutions demands continuous upskilling and adaptation to stay competitive in the market.
